影响内氏放线菌尿素酶活性相关因素的初步研究 被引量:4

The Primary Research on Relevant Factors Influencing Urease Activity of Actinomyces naeslundii

摘要 目的探讨多种生态环境因素对内氏放线菌尿素酶活性的影响。方法采用生物化学的方法检测氮源物质、糖源物质、酸性环境对内氏放线菌尿素酶活性的影响。结果当细菌生长环境中pH值呈弱酸性、或氮源物质缺乏或糖源物质丰富,内氏放线菌尿素酶活性均有不同程度提高。在pH6.0,氮源缺乏而糖源丰富的培养条件下,内氏放线菌尿素酶活性可高达149.7nmol/min.mg cell protein。结论氮源物质、糖源物质、pH值均是影响内氏放线菌尿素酶活性的环境因素;当牙菌斑致龋性增强时,内氏放线菌尿素活性表达可能也随之提高。 Objectives To investigate the effects of multiple factors that could influence the urease activity of Actinomyces naeslundii. Methods The various biochemical methods were used to investigate the changes of urease activity in Actinorayces naeslundii which was under different environmental conditions. Results It was observed that under conditions of nitrogen-limited, glucose-excess and sub-acid environment, the activity of the A. naeslundii urease got the different extent increase extend. With cultured under conditions of pH6. 0, limited nitrogen and excess glucose, Actinomyces naeslundiiwas able to make the urease activity increase up to 149.7 nmol/ min·mg cell protein. Conclusion The nitrogen, glucose source and environmental pH are such factors that could influence the activity of the A. naeslundii urease ; with the dental plaque cariogenicity enhanced, the A. naeslundii urease activity may increase too.
